Home Hardware Networking Programmazione Software Domanda Sistemi
Conoscenza del computer >> Programmazione >> PHP /MySQL Programmazione >> .

Come si controlla se il MySQL è in esecuzione?

Esistono diversi modi per verificare se MySQL è in esecuzione, a seconda del sistema operativo e di quanto sei a tuo agio con la riga di comando.

1. Utilizzando il client di riga di comando MySQL:

Questo è il metodo più semplice se hai installato il client MySQL.

* Apri il prompt del terminale o dei comandi.

* type `mysql -u root -p` (o` mysql -u your_username -p` se non stai usando l'utente root) e premere Invio. Sostituisci `your_username` con il tuo nome utente MySQL.

* Inserisci la tua password di root mysql (o la password dell'utente) quando richiesto.

Se ti connetti correttamente, MySQL è in esecuzione. Se ricevi un messaggio di errore (come "Access Negated" o "Impossibile connettersi al server MySQL"), MySQL probabilmente non è in esecuzione o c'è un problema con i dettagli della connessione.

2. Utilizzando il comando `SystemCtl` (sistemi Linux):

Su molte distribuzioni Linux, `SystemCtl` gestisce i servizi.

* Apri il tuo terminale.

* type `systemctl status mysql` (o` mysqld`) e premi Invio.

Questo comando ti mostrerà lo stato del servizio MySQL. Se è in esecuzione, vedrai uno stato "attivo (in esecuzione)". Se non è in esecuzione, vedrai qualcosa come "inattivo (morto)".

3. Utilizzando il comando `Service` (alcuni sistemi Linux e sistemi più vecchi):

Alcuni sistemi Linux e vecchi sistemi simili a Unix utilizzano il comando `Service`.

* Apri il tuo terminale.

* type `servizio mysql status` (o` service mysqld status`) e premi Invio.

Questo visualizzerà lo stato del servizio MySQL. L'output esatto varierà a seconda del sistema.

4. Verifica dell'elenco dei processi (Linux/MacOS/Windows):

È possibile verificare se il processo del server MySQL è in esecuzione utilizzando l'elenco dei processi del sistema.

* Linux/macOS: Usa il comando `PS`. Ad esempio:`PS Aux | Grep Mysql` Questo elencherà tutti i processi contenenti "Mysql" nel loro nome. Cerca `mysqld`.

* Windows: Usa Task Manager. Cerca un processo chiamato `mysqld.exe`.

5. Controllo del registro degli errori MySQL:

Il file di registro degli errori conterrà spesso messaggi che indicano se il server avviato correttamente o riscontrato problemi. La posizione del registro degli errori varia a seconda dell'installazione e del sistema operativo MySQL. Controlla i tuoi file di configurazione MySQL per l'impostazione `log_error` per trovare la posizione.

Considerazioni importanti:

* Privilegi utente: Per utilizzare il client di riga di comando, è necessario autorizzazioni utente MySQL appropriate.

* Nome del servizio: Il nome esatto del servizio MySQL potrebbe variare leggermente a seconda del metodo di distribuzione o installazione (ad esempio, `Mysql`,` mysqld`, `Mariadb`).

* Firewall: Assicurati che il tuo firewall non stia bloccando i collegamenti alla porta MySQL (di solito 3306).

Se si determina che MySQL non è in esecuzione, dovrai avviarlo utilizzando il comando appropriato per il tuo sistema operativo (ad esempio, `sudo systemctl avvia mysql` su molti sistemi Linux). Se continui ad avere problemi, consultare la documentazione del sistema o la documentazione MySQL.

 

Programmazione © www.354353.com